What is a junior project controls?

Junior Project Controls professionals assist in monitoring and managing the cost, schedule, and progress of projects. They typically support senior project controls staff by collecting data, preparing reports, and helping to analyze project performance to ensure projects are completed on time and within budget. This entry-level role is ideal for those looking to build a career in project management, as it provides valuable exposure to project planning, scheduling, and cost control processes. Str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and proficiency with project management software are important for success in this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a junior project controls?

To thrive as a Junior Project Controls specialist, you need a basic understanding of project management principles, cost control, scheduling, and a relevant degree in engineering, construction management, or a similar field. Familiarity with tools such as Microsoft Excel, Primavera P6, or MS Project, as well as knowledge of project management software, is typically required. Strong attention to detail, analytical thinking, and effective communication are essential soft skills for this role. These skills ensure accurate tracking of project progress, cost efficiency, and clear reporting, all of which are critical for successful project delivery.

What is the difference between Junior Project Controls vs Project Scheduler?

AspectJunior Project ControlsProject Scheduler
CertificationsTypically includes PMP, CAPM, or similarOften requires PMI-SP or scheduling-specific certifications
Work EnvironmentSupports overall project management, cost control, and reportingFocuses on developing and maintaining project schedules
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in construction, engineering, and large infrastructure projectsWidely used in construction, IT, and engineering sectors

Junior Project Controls professionals handle a broad range of project management tasks, including cost control and reporting, while Project Schedulers focus specifically on creating and maintaining project schedules. Both roles often collaborate but serve different core functions within project teams.

The Project Controls, Staff is responsible for overseeing and executing comprehensive scheduling activities to ensure efficient project management and delivery. Collaborating closely with project teams, subcontractors, and stakeholders to develop, monitor, and update project schedules while adhering to industry standards and best practices.
Responsibilities
  • Leads the development of detailed project schedules and Work Breakdown Structures (WBS) to effectively manage project scope, milestones, and deliverables.
  • Designs project schedules with logically linked activities, ensuring appropriate predecessors and successors to avoid relationship lags exceeding predecessor durations. • Advises on the validation of quantity take-offs and reviews contract documents for means and methods to ensure accuracy and compliance. • Implements and maintains project documentation, including change orders, to reflect current project status and requirements.
  • Strategizes the inclusion of vendor quotes with time estimates into project schedules, ensuring alignment with project timelines.
  • Leads the tracking of procurement schedules, ensuring timely delivery of equipment, materials, and supplies as per project requirements. • Advises on technical requirements and identifies ambiguous items in contract documents, providing recommendations for clarification and resolution.
  • Implements project schedules based on Critical Chain Methodology (CCM) to optimize project timelines and resource utilization. • Mentors junior team members in scheduling processes, procedures, and software tools to enhance team capabilities and support professional growth. • Leads the production of baseline vs. actual schedule reports, monthly schedule narratives, and project recovery schedules.
  • Provides detailed analysis of schedule performance, including earned value management (EVM) metrics and forecasts. • Implements and manages pending and approved change orders into project schedules, assessing impacts on timelines and costs.
